Name Course number Instructor`s name Date McDonald`s: Company`s External Environment Analysis Introduction McDonald`s is a widely recognized fast food company. It has international presence with over thirty thousand stores in different parts of the world including Asia and thousands of McDonald`s franchises. The company registered a profit of $ 5.46 billion in 2012 (Strategic Management Insight, 2013). An analysis of the company`s external environment is important in determining strategies that the company requires taking to increase profitability. Political, governmental and legal McDonald`s operates in different countries making it necessary to comply with the specific regulatory requirements of the respective countries. The different political systems and government structures in the different countries enact legal requirements as they relate to a number of issues. Some of the regulatory issues include minimum wage regulations, hygiene and quality regulations, and labeling and packaging regulations. The regulations have an impact on cost of the products as well as the quality. In some countries like the UK, the labeling and packaging regulations have been imposed to promote healthy eating habits. McDonalds and other fast food companies are required to provide information about the calorie count on the labels so that customers are aware of how much calories they are taking.
